Software test management tool is a decision-making tool that helps assessing software before it goes out to the market. Learn its importance and how it helps developers from software creation to its final development.
The dawn of new technology opened uncountable opportunities for everyone. It helped us accomplish tasks more efficiently. The use of automation and robotics made it possible to execute complicated work in a shorter time frame.
For a long time, software development companies took several weeks to months before they could complete the dry run, bug identification, and troubleshooting of new software. The introduction of more modern approaches such as Agile and DevOps has changed this, and now, companies are required to release faster. It is precisely where software test management tools can help. With the help of a test management tool, companies can quickly come up with a conclusion as to whether or not their software works and what are the areas that need fixing.
To provide you a thorough explanation of why you need a software test management tool, here are nine reasons that you should know.
#1 Upgrade Software Quality
All software developers have the same goal, which is to develop and offer software that could satisfy the customer’s requirements. These management tools are a vital support for testing to ensure that your software has high quality, According to Forbes, software testing is essential to pinpoint possible errors and check features that may not work as planned. For example, a software test management tool can help identify if the new feature is ready to be released without worrying about it’s quality.
#2 Adaptable Environment
Similar to other innovations, software development needs constant adaptation and enhancement of functions based on client needs. For it to be possible, all software must have updates in the backend for a satisfying client experience. Software test management tools often offer various options, including the number of test cases, test runs, and project inclusions, which makes it possible for software developers to create an adaptive environment for their software.
#3 Handles Users and Access Permissions
Just like any other company, software developing companies also have various departments that get involved in forming a single software. It may include designers, programmers, content creators, coders, testers, and many more. There are specific areas in the development process that do not need to be accessed by particular departments. It is where a powerful software test management tool becomes more useful. A test management tool can handle and manage access permissions that allow the project manager to choose which users have access to significant areas of software development.
#4 Safeguard the Testing Data
With the use of a software test management tool, you can keep your mind at peace that all data processed in the software will be secure. Through proper management of users and access permissions, not all can get information from the cloud, especially the sensitive ones. This feature is essential as online scams are rampant today. Some tools also have certifications that can indicate their security standards. And, it is recommended that you’ll ask a potential vendor if they hold such accreditation.
#5 Improves Team Productivity
Team productivity is vital for every company. It is because it has a considerable impact on the output and sales of a company. A productive team also creates a positive outlook on each of its members. To improve your team productivity, each one should be working in sync with the other. If this scenario happens, the team can complete tasks efficiently and effectively.
#6 Lowering the Risk for Repetitive Work
A task that is done repeatedly without results can be taxing. More often than not, it occurs when one person does not know that another is doing the same. A test management tool can help to lower the risk of people doing repetitive work. For example, when there is a bug in the software, the software test management tool directs the task to the person whose role is specified to troubleshoot errors. Still, it will provide updates to parties involved, but it will prevent duplication of work, which can save time and effort.
#7 Compatibility with Testing Platforms
Software test management tools should be able to adapt and incorporate well with other testing platforms. It is to provide more accurate test results, run trackers, assist in bug detection, and many more. Most test management tools offer integration with several testing platforms in the market such as Jira and YouTrack,to ensure your seamless flow of information.
#8 Real-time Testing results
Software development is not a one-time process. It needs a considerable amount of time and effort in testing, repetitive assessment, plus continuous upgrade and troubleshooting when an error arises. In such cases, developers need real-time test reports to accurately assess, analyze, and act on whatever error they may encounter. Delayed intervention can cause more damage. Therefore, a software test management tool that can provide real-time testing and results is a necessity.
#9 Role and Task Organization
Each department in a testing team that has involvement in software building and development needs proper organization and role assignment. It is to manage all information and tasks that the manager needs to disseminate for every department. Most software test management tools have a dashboard that permits QA professionals to put essential data into one place. A panel helps everyone to have access to critical updates, task assignments, and which projects are currently ongoing. It assists project managers in managing people and monitor work performances.
From improving software quality to monitoring the QA team’s work performance, a software test management tool is the best decision that you will ever have this year. It is one of your ultimate project management tools that can help you to assess, analyze, and evaluate your software.
Having a testing tool such as this will be a big help to your team as it can check errors, which means you can fix them even before your software is out in the market. It helps you upgrade your software quality and safeguard your testing data. An excellent test management tool can also improve your team’s productivity as it effectively supports the allocation and execution of tasks, which decreases the risk for repetitive work.
Angela is a marketing specialist and also has years of experience in software building and development. In her free time, she composes articles about how to improve software development.